Stevenage Borough 3 - 2 Cambridge United - Three in a row for Stevenage



Posted Monday, December 29, 2014 by PA

Charlie Lee, Tom Pett and Dean Parrett all scored in the first half as Stevenage recorded their third successive victory with a 3-2 win against Cambridge.

An action-packed first half saw Lee give Stevenage the lead after 14 minutes and, while Ryan Bird equalised eight minutes later, goals from Pett and Parrett within six of each other thereafter sunk the U's.

Cambridge did post a late fightback with striker Adam Cunnington making it 3-2 with five minutes left to play but Stevenage held on for a win that leaves them three points off the top seven.

Lee opened the scoring with a superbly-placed lob over Chris Dunn, who had raced off his line to try and collect Ryan Brunt's long ball, but Bird's close-range finish temporarily made it 1-1.

Lee turned provider for Stevenage's second as his cross found Pett unmarked and Dunn could only palm his volley into the top corner after the half-hour before Parrett fired into the same place from outside the area.

Parrett tried his luck from range again in the 68th minute to no avail while Cunnington made things awkward with a late near-post header but there was to be no equaliser.
